MathVision has been operating in Singapore for 18 years, and in that time, we've taught over 20,000 students. We are passionate about education and are looking for dedicated Sanitation Cleaners to join us on our growth journey.

The Sanitation Cleaner plays an important role in maintaining a clean, hygienic, and safe learning environment for students, parents, teachers, and staff.

Key Responsibilities
• Keep the centre clean and well-maintained at all times. Clean, sweep, and mop offices, classrooms, and common areas.
• Clean cubbies, storage areas, main door entrances, and floor mats.
• Clean and disinfect tables, chairs, and other frequently used surfaces regularly.
• Clean windows, glass doors, fans, and electrical furniture.
• Dispose of rubbish and ensure bins are cleared and sanitised daily.
• Assist in arranging classrooms and furniture when required.
• Report any maintenance or repair issues to the management.
• Comply with health, safety, and hygiene regulations in accordance with ECDA/NEA guidelines.
